What is a container mechanic?

A Container Mechanic is responsible for inspecting, repairing, and maintaining shipping containers, ensuring they meet safety and operational standards. This includes fixing structural damage, replacing worn-out parts, and performing routine maintenance on refrigeration units for refrigerated containers. They use specialized tools and welding equipment to complete repairs efficiently. Container Mechanics often work in shipping yards, warehouses, or transportation hubs, playing a crucial role in logistics and cargo transportation.

What does a container mechanic do?

A typical day for a Container Mechanic involves inspecting shipping containers for damage, performing structural repairs like welding or panel replacement, and maintaining container integrity to meet safety standards. You’ll often work in a team environment at ports, railyards, or repair facilities, collaborating closely with supervisors and other technicians. The work can be physically demanding, requiring attention to detail and adherence to strict safety guidelines. Over time, experienced mechanics may advance to supervisory roles or specialize in areas like refrigerated container units.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a container mechanic?

To thrive as a Container Mechanic, you need a solid understanding of mechanical systems, welding, and metal fabrication, often supported by vocational training or relevant certifications. Familiarity with power tools, diagnostic equipment, and safety protocols—such as OSHA standards or forklift certification—is typically required. Strong problem-solving skills, attention to detail, and a proactive approach to teamwork set top candidates apart. These abilities ensure effective, safe, and timely repairs or modifications to containers, which is crucial for efficient logistics operations.

An ISO / Tank Container Mechanic is responsible for inspecting, maintaining, repairing, and refurbishing ISO containers (intermodal containers) that are used for the transportation of various goods, including liquids, gases, chemicals, and dry freight. This role requires technical expertise, attention to detail, and adherence to safety standards to ensure containers meet industry regulations and are in proper working condition for safe transport.
Duties and Responsibilities
  • Perform periodic test, and in-service inspections on ISO containers to identify defects, damages, and necessary repairs.
  • Identify and repair structural components such as frames, cladding panels, valves, gaskets, and seals to ensure the container's integrity.
  • Repair tank systems, including the piping, valves, and pressure relief devices on tank containers.
  • Ensure all repairs and maintenance work meet industry standards, including International Maritime Organization (IMO) and Department of Transportation (DOT) regulations as well as recognized industry guidelines (ITCO).
  • Perform pressure tests and leak check on containers carrying liquids or gases .
  • Document all inspections, maintenance, and repairs performed, ensuring accurate record keeping for regulatory compliance.
  • Maintain tools, equipment, and the workspace to promote efficiency and safety.
  • Work closely with operations and quality assurance teams to ensure the timely and safe repair of containers.
  • Stay updated on industry best practices and regulatory changes related to container maintenance and safety.
